2026 English for Me ceremony celebrates 153 graduates

Parent support specialists, volunteers, trustees, campus administrators and district officials came together to celebrate the accomplishments of 153 graduates from 22 campuses in Âé¶¹¹û¶³´«Ã½ ISD’s 2026 English for Me program.

Âé¶¹¹û¶³´«Ã½ ISD announces potential 1882 charter partnership for Webb, Burnet and Dobie Middle Schools (En español)

Âé¶¹¹û¶³´«Ã½ ISD leaders are now proposing an 1882 partnership with the Texas Council for International Studies (TCIS) to continue student achievement efforts at Burnet, Dobie and Webb middle schools.
